Did you know that if you're strictly following the legacy rules, you can move in as many townies/npc's as you want for their money, without marrying them or having their baby? And boot them out again once you're through with them, you just can't move them back in after that.
AND it IS possible to start the legacy with an actual simple one to two roomed house complete with wall and floor coverings, and not have to start it living on the lawn or in a roof? There's nothing in the strict legacy rules that says that you have to start living on the lawn or in a roof or with bare walls and floors, it just says that you have to buy the certain sized lot which leaves you with a specific small amount of starting funds, which means you have to think a little bit harder as to what to buy and build at first.
One of the cost saving things is to not buy a stove, just a fridge, could be a mini fridge if that is included in the base game and you don't have university, can't remember, then you don't have to buy a fire alarm or learn cooking straight away. I think with a single cheap benchtop you can survive on cereal and such, and if you have .. is it Seasons? you can serve that cereal/whatever instead of making a single one and put away the leftovers. Leftovers in Sims 2 don't go off, unlike Sims 3, in fact if your sim moves into the old house of another sim that used to have leftovers, even with a different fridge, their old leftovers will be available and not off .. or is it that you can move house with an old fridge full of leftovers and use those? can't remember, anyway point is they don't go off and are transferable.
Another cost saving thing is to build a minimum sized pool for body skill.
